Résolu Fonction random-password

Plus d'informations
il y a 2 ans 9 mois - il y a 2 ans 9 mois #31006 par witness
Réponse de witness sur le sujet Fonction random-password

Hello Witness57,

Ta fonction n'est pas nommée conformément aux règles de l'art ;-). C'est pour cette raison que tu as cet avertissement dans VS Code.

Elle devrait commencer par un verbe pris parmis la liste retournée par la commande Get-Verb.

Par exemple un nommage correct pourrait être Get-RandomPassword.

Hello,

Je pensais qu'une fonction pouvait avoir un nom arbitraire, dans le mesure où sa fonction est contenue dans son code.

J'ai fait un
Get-command get*

sur mon contrôleur de domaine mais je n'ai pas vu de Get-RandomPassword, seulement Get-Random


Cmdlet          Get-PSSnapin                                       3.0.0.0    Microsoft.PowerShell.Core
Cmdlet          Get-Random                                         3.1.0.0    Microsoft.PowerShell.Utility
Cmdlet          Get-Runspace                                       3.1.0.0    Microsoft.PowerShell.Utility

Cela dit, en mettant Get-RamdonPassword, le message d'erreur a disparu dans visual code studio
Dernière édition: il y a 2 ans 9 mois par witness.

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 2 ans 9 mois #31007 par Arnaud Petitjean
Réponse de Arnaud Petitjean sur le sujet Fonction random-password
Hello Witness57,

Je pensais qu'une fonction pouvait avoir un nom arbitraire, dans le mesure où sa fonction est contenue dans son code.


Oui, tu as raison, elle peut.
Il y a d'ailleurs plusieurs écoles sur ce sujet.

Je ne dis pas qu'appeler ta fonction Get-RandomPassword serait mieux qu'un autre nom. Je t'explique juste pourquoi VSCode t'affiche cet avertissement.

En revanche, tu l'as compris, si tu exportes ta commande dans un module il faut qu'elle respecte scrupuleusement les règles de nommage Verb-Nom pour être en conformité avec les règles de l'art ;-).

MVP PowerShell et créateur de ce magnifique forum :-)
Auteur de 6 livres PowerShell aux éditions ENI
Fondateur de la société Start-Scripting
Besoin d'une formation PowerShell ?

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 2 ans 9 mois #31008 par witness
Réponse de witness sur le sujet Fonction random-password
J'ai mis ça pour voir et j'ai pas d'avertissement lol

Function get-mickey

Il faut en fait que le nom respecte le nommage, au moins pour le verbe de la commande apparemment.

Connexion ou Créer un compte pour participer à la conversation.

Plus d'informations
il y a 2 ans 9 mois #31014 par Arnaud Petitjean
Réponse de Arnaud Petitjean sur le sujet Fonction random-password
Oui, tout à fait ! ;-)

MVP PowerShell et créateur de ce magnifique forum :-)
Auteur de 6 livres PowerShell aux éditions ENI
Fondateur de la société Start-Scripting
Besoin d'une formation PowerShell ?

Connexion ou Créer un compte pour participer à la conversation.

Temps de génération de la page : 0.070 secondes
Propulsé par Kunena